-/*******************************************************************************
- * Communicates with the dongle by using dcmd codes.
- * For certain dcmd codes, the dongle interprets string data from the host.
- ******************************************************************************/
-
-#include <linux/types.h>
-#include <linux/netdevice.h>
-
-#include <brcmu_utils.h>
-#include <brcmu_wifi.h>
-
-#include "core.h"
-#include "bus.h"
-#include "fwsignal.h"
-#include "debug.h"
-#include "tracepoint.h"
-#include "proto.h"
-#include "bcdc.h"
-
-struct brcmf_proto_bcdc_dcmd {
- __le32 cmd; /* dongle command value */
- __le32 len; /* lower 16: output buflen;
- * upper 16: input buflen (excludes header) */
- __le32 flags; /* flag defns given below */
- __le32 status; /* status code returned from the device */
-};
-
-/* BCDC flag definitions */
-#define BCDC_DCMD_ERROR 0x01 /* 1=cmd failed */
-#define BCDC_DCMD_SET 0x02 /* 0=get, 1=set cmd */
-#define BCDC_DCMD_IF_MASK 0xF000 /* I/F index */
-#define BCDC_DCMD_IF_SHIFT 12
-#define BCDC_DCMD_ID_MASK 0xFFFF0000 /* id an cmd pairing */
-#define BCDC_DCMD_ID_SHIFT 16 /* ID Mask shift bits */
-#define BCDC_DCMD_ID(flags) \
- (((flags) & BCDC_DCMD_ID_MASK) >> BCDC_DCMD_ID_SHIFT)
-
-/*
- * BCDC header - Broadcom specific extension of CDC.
- * Used on data packets to convey priority across USB.
- */
-#define BCDC_HEADER_LEN 4
-#define BCDC_PROTO_VER 2 /* Protocol version */
-#define BCDC_FLAG_VER_MASK 0xf0 /* Protocol version mask */
-#define BCDC_FLAG_VER_SHIFT 4 /* Protocol version shift */
-#define BCDC_FLAG_SUM_GOOD 0x04 /* Good RX checksums */
-#define BCDC_FLAG_SUM_NEEDED 0x08 /* Dongle needs to do TX checksums */
-#define BCDC_PRIORITY_MASK 0x7
-#define BCDC_FLAG2_IF_MASK 0x0f /* packet rx interface in APSTA */
-#define BCDC_FLAG2_IF_SHIFT 0
-
-#define BCDC_GET_IF_IDX(hdr) \
- ((int)((((hdr)->flags2) & BCDC_FLAG2_IF_MASK) >> BCDC_FLAG2_IF_SHIFT))
-#define BCDC_SET_IF_IDX(hdr, idx) \
- ((hdr)->flags2 = (((hdr)->flags2 & ~BCDC_FLAG2_IF_MASK) | \
- ((idx) << BCDC_FLAG2_IF_SHIFT)))
-
-/**
- * struct brcmf_proto_bcdc_header - BCDC header format
- *
- * @flags: flags contain protocol and checksum info.
- * @priority: 802.1d priority and USB flow control info (bit 4:7).
- * @flags2: additional flags containing dongle interface index.
- * @data_offset: start of packet data. header is following by firmware signals.
- */
-struct brcmf_proto_bcdc_header {
- u8 flags;
- u8 priority;
- u8 flags2;
- u8 data_offset;
-};
-
-/*
- * maximum length of firmware signal data between
- * the BCDC header and packet data in the tx path.
- */
-#define BRCMF_PROT_FW_SIGNAL_MAX_TXBYTES 12
-
-#define RETRIES 2 /* # of retries to retrieve matching dcmd response */
-#define BUS_HEADER_LEN (16+64) /* Must be atleast SDPCM_RESERVE
- * (amount of header tha might be added)
- * plus any space that might be needed
- * for bus alignment padding.
- */
-struct brcmf_bcdc {
- u16 reqid;
- u8 bus_header[BUS_HEADER_LEN];
- struct brcmf_proto_bcdc_dcmd msg;
- unsigned char buf[BRCMF_DCMD_MAXLEN];
-};

-static int
-brcmf_proto_bcdc_msg(struct brcmf_pub *drvr, int ifidx, uint cmd, void *buf,
- uint len, bool set)
-{
- struct brcmf_bcdc *bcdc = (struct brcmf_bcdc *)drvr->proto->pd;
- struct brcmf_proto_bcdc_dcmd *msg = &bcdc->msg;
- u32 flags;
-
- brcmf_dbg(BCDC, "Enter\n");
-
- memset(msg, 0, sizeof(struct brcmf_proto_bcdc_dcmd));
-
- msg->cmd = cpu_to_le32(cmd);
- msg->len = cpu_to_le32(len);
- flags = (++bcdc->reqid << BCDC_DCMD_ID_SHIFT);
- if (set)
- flags |= BCDC_DCMD_SET;
- flags = (flags & ~BCDC_DCMD_IF_MASK) |
- (ifidx << BCDC_DCMD_IF_SHIFT);
- msg->flags = cpu_to_le32(flags);
-
- if (buf)
- memcpy(bcdc->buf, buf, len);
-
- len += sizeof(*msg);
- if (len > BRCMF_TX_IOCTL_MAX_MSG_SIZE)
- len = BRCMF_TX_IOCTL_MAX_MSG_SIZE;
-
- /* Send request */
- return brcmf_bus_txctl(drvr->bus_if, (unsigned char *)&bcdc->msg, len);
-}
-
-static int brcmf_proto_bcdc_cmplt(struct brcmf_pub *drvr, u32 id, u32 len)
-{
- int ret;
- struct brcmf_bcdc *bcdc = (struct brcmf_bcdc *)drvr->proto->pd;
-
- brcmf_dbg(BCDC, "Enter\n");
- len += sizeof(struct brcmf_proto_bcdc_dcmd);
- do {
- ret = brcmf_bus_rxctl(drvr->bus_if, (unsigned char *)&bcdc->msg,
- len);
- if (ret < 0)
- break;
- } while (BCDC_DCMD_ID(le32_to_cpu(bcdc->msg.flags)) != id);
-
- return ret;
-}
-
-static int
-brcmf_proto_bcdc_query_dcmd(struct brcmf_pub *drvr, int ifidx, uint cmd,
- void *buf, uint len)
-{
- struct brcmf_bcdc *bcdc = (struct brcmf_bcdc *)drvr->proto->pd;
- struct brcmf_proto_bcdc_dcmd *msg = &bcdc->msg;
- void *info;
- int ret = 0, retries = 0;
- u32 id, flags;
-
- brcmf_dbg(BCDC, "Enter, cmd %d len %d\n", cmd, len);
-
- ret = brcmf_proto_bcdc_msg(drvr, ifidx, cmd, buf, len, false);
- if (ret < 0) {
- brcmf_err("brcmf_proto_bcdc_msg failed w/status %d\n",
- ret);
- goto done;
- }
-
-retry:
- /* wait for interrupt and get first fragment */
- ret = brcmf_proto_bcdc_cmplt(drvr, bcdc->reqid, len);
- if (ret < 0)
- goto done;
-
- flags = le32_to_cpu(msg->flags);
- id = (flags & BCDC_DCMD_ID_MASK) >> BCDC_DCMD_ID_SHIFT;
-
- if ((id < bcdc->reqid) && (++retries < RETRIES))
- goto retry;
- if (id != bcdc->reqid) {
- brcmf_err("%s: unexpected request id %d (expected %d)\n",
- brcmf_ifname(drvr, ifidx), id, bcdc->reqid);
- ret = -EINVAL;
- goto done;
- }
-
- /* Check info buffer */
- info = (void *)&msg[1];
-
- /* Copy info buffer */
- if (buf) {
- if (ret < (int)len)
- len = ret;
- memcpy(buf, info, len);
- }
-
- /* Check the ERROR flag */
- if (flags & BCDC_DCMD_ERROR)
- ret = le32_to_cpu(msg->status);
-
-done:
- return ret;
-}
-
-static int
-brcmf_proto_bcdc_set_dcmd(struct brcmf_pub *drvr, int ifidx, uint cmd,
- void *buf, uint len)
-{
- struct brcmf_bcdc *bcdc = (struct brcmf_bcdc *)drvr->proto->pd;
- struct brcmf_proto_bcdc_dcmd *msg = &bcdc->msg;
- int ret = 0;
- u32 flags, id;
-
- brcmf_dbg(BCDC, "Enter, cmd %d len %d\n", cmd, len);
-
- ret = brcmf_proto_bcdc_msg(drvr, ifidx, cmd, buf, len, true);
- if (ret < 0)
- goto done;
-
- ret = brcmf_proto_bcdc_cmplt(drvr, bcdc->reqid, len);
- if (ret < 0)
- goto done;
-
- flags = le32_to_cpu(msg->flags);
- id = (flags & BCDC_DCMD_ID_MASK) >> BCDC_DCMD_ID_SHIFT;
-
- if (id != bcdc->reqid) {
- brcmf_err("%s: unexpected request id %d (expected %d)\n",
- brcmf_ifname(drvr, ifidx), id, bcdc->reqid);
- ret = -EINVAL;
- goto done;
- }
-
- /* Check the ERROR flag */
- if (flags & BCDC_DCMD_ERROR)
- ret = le32_to_cpu(msg->status);
-
-done:
- return ret;
-}
-
-static void
-brcmf_proto_bcdc_hdrpush(struct brcmf_pub *drvr, int ifidx, u8 offset,
- struct sk_buff *pktbuf)
-{
- struct brcmf_proto_bcdc_header *h;
-
- brcmf_dbg(BCDC, "Enter\n");
-
- /* Push BDC header used to convey priority for buses that don't */
- skb_push(pktbuf, BCDC_HEADER_LEN);
-
- h = (struct brcmf_proto_bcdc_header *)(pktbuf->data);
-
- h->flags = (BCDC_PROTO_VER << BCDC_FLAG_VER_SHIFT);
- if (pktbuf->ip_summed == CHECKSUM_PARTIAL)
- h->flags |= BCDC_FLAG_SUM_NEEDED;
-
- h->priority = (pktbuf->priority & BCDC_PRIORITY_MASK);
- h->flags2 = 0;
- h->data_offset = offset;
- BCDC_SET_IF_IDX(h, ifidx);
- trace_brcmf_bcdchdr(pktbuf->data);
-}
-
-static int
-brcmf_proto_bcdc_hdrpull(struct brcmf_pub *drvr, bool do_fws,
- struct sk_buff *pktbuf, struct brcmf_if **ifp)
-{
- struct brcmf_proto_bcdc_header *h;
- struct brcmf_if *tmp_if;
-
- brcmf_dbg(BCDC, "Enter\n");
-
- /* Pop BCDC header used to convey priority for buses that don't */
- if (pktbuf->len <= BCDC_HEADER_LEN) {
- brcmf_dbg(INFO, "rx data too short (%d <= %d)\n",
- pktbuf->len, BCDC_HEADER_LEN);
- return -EBADE;
- }
-
- trace_brcmf_bcdchdr(pktbuf->data);
- h = (struct brcmf_proto_bcdc_header *)(pktbuf->data);
-
- tmp_if = brcmf_get_ifp(drvr, BCDC_GET_IF_IDX(h));
- if (!tmp_if) {
- brcmf_dbg(INFO, "no matching ifp found\n");
- return -EBADE;
- }
- if (((h->flags & BCDC_FLAG_VER_MASK) >> BCDC_FLAG_VER_SHIFT) !=
- BCDC_PROTO_VER) {
- brcmf_err("%s: non-BCDC packet received, flags 0x%x\n",
- brcmf_ifname(drvr, tmp_if->ifidx), h->flags);
- return -EBADE;
- }
-
- if (h->flags & BCDC_FLAG_SUM_GOOD) {
- brcmf_dbg(BCDC, "%s: BDC rcv, good checksum, flags 0x%x\n",
- brcmf_ifname(drvr, tmp_if->ifidx), h->flags);
- pktbuf->ip_summed = CHECKSUM_UNNECESSARY;
- }
-
- pktbuf->priority = h->priority & BCDC_PRIORITY_MASK;
-
- skb_pull(pktbuf, BCDC_HEADER_LEN);
- if (do_fws)
- brcmf_fws_hdrpull(tmp_if, h->data_offset << 2, pktbuf);
- else
- skb_pull(pktbuf, h->data_offset << 2);
-
- if (pktbuf->len == 0)
- return -ENODATA;
-
- *ifp = tmp_if;
- return 0;
-}
